Ingredients
14 oz smoked sausage
2 medium zucchini
2 medium yellow squash
3 large carrots
3 medium red potatoes
2 tbsp olive oil
1 tsp garlic powder
1 tsp onion powder
1 ½ tsp Italian seasoning
½ tsp salt
½ tsp black pepper
2 tbsp fresh parsley (optional)
Instructions
1.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C) and line or grease a large sheet pan.
2. Slice sausage into ½-inch rounds. Chop all vegetables into similar bite-sized pieces.
3. Add sausage and veggies to a large mixing bowl. Drizzle with olive oil and season with garlic powder, onion powder, Italian seasoning, salt, and pepper. Toss well to coat.
4. Spread mixture onto the sheet pan in a single layer without overcrowding.
5. Roast in the oven for 35–40 minutes, stirring halfway through.
6. Remove from oven once vegetables are tender and sausage is browned. Garnish with parsley if desired.
7. Serve hot or let cool and store for meal prep.
Notes
For even cooking, make sure to cut all vegetables into similar sizes.
Use two sheet pans if ingredients seem crowded—roasting works best with space.
Feel free to switch up the veggies or sausage based on what you have on hand.
